Diabetes is the physique’s incapacity to course of sugar (glucose). Usually, when a non-diabetic individual consumes sugar, their pancreas releases an enzyme referred to as insulin to assist cells convert and use sugar for vitality. In a diabetic individual, the pancreas both does not make insulin, or the physique turns into immune to insulin. Blood sugar can builds up in blood vessels, inflicting harm. This may result in an elevated threat of coronary heart illness, stroke, blindness, even amputation.

Sort 1 diabetes, as soon as often called “juvenile diabetes,” can develop at any age. However sort 2 diabetes is the sort that has grow to be epidemic in america—as much as 95% of individuals with diabetes have this kind—and it is instantly related to weight-reduction plan and way of life selections. Specialists predict one in 10 folks can have diabetes by the yr 2045.

There are a lot of threat components for sort 2 diabetes, however one of many greatest is a poor weight-reduction plan excessive in processed meals and added sugar. They’re carefully associated—many processed meals shortly break down into sugar. When the physique is swamped with sugar, it could grow to be immune to insulin. The physique is not capable of course of glucose for vitality, and critical well being penalties can comply with.

Consuming this sort of weight-reduction plan will increase your threat of being chubby or overweight, a significant contributor to diabetes. “You usually tend to develop sort 2 diabetes in case you are not bodily lively and are chubby or overweight,” says the National Institutes of Health. “Additional weight typically causes insulin resistance and is frequent in folks with sort 2 diabetes. The situation of physique fats additionally makes a distinction. Additional stomach fats is linked to insulin resistance, sort 2 diabetes, and coronary heart and blood vessel illness.”

It is particularly necessary to restrict or keep away from sugar-sweetened drinks, akin to sodas, juices and sports activities drinks. The typical American consumes the equal of 17 teaspoons of sugar a day, primarily via sugar-sweetened drinks, desserts and candy snacks.

“A whole lot of the meals we eat are diabetogenic. What meaning is that they improve your threat for insulin resistance and diabetes,” says Aaron Hartman, MD, a board-certified purposeful medication and integrative medication physician in Richmond, Virginia, and assistant medical professor of household medication at Virginia Commonwealth College. “Sugars are one diabetogenic meals. Processed carbohydrates are one other. The primary rule of thumb if you wish to stop diabetes is to eat actual meals.” A weight-reduction plan wealthy in fruit and veggies, complete grains, lean protein (particularly fatty fish, like salmon) and good fat (like avocados, nuts and olive oil) could scale back your threat of diabetes and different continual diseases like coronary heart illness and most cancers.

To scale back your diabetes threat or handle your diabetes, growing your bodily exercise is necessary. Train builds muscle and makes them extra delicate to insulin, so the physique makes use of it higher. “For individuals who have diabetes—or virtually some other illness, for that matter—the advantages of train cannot be overstated,” says Harvard Medical Faculty. “Train lowers blood glucose ranges and boosts your physique’s sensitivity to insulin, countering insulin resistance.” Research have discovered that each one kinds of train assist, however a mix of cardio train and resistance coaching is especially efficient in lowering insulin resistance. Specialists suggest aiming for 150 minutes of moderate-intensity train every week, together with two periods of resistance train.
